Owners Comments

She currently resides up north in the Ocean State thus she is lightly used a few months a year. The remaining months she is professionally stored under cover at the marina. This go anywhere sailboat has spent all her days in the New England area. I have owned and improved her over the past 7 years. I am only selling because my family has doubled in size and now I will be getting a Baba 40.

Last summer we took her on our longest voyage, from Rhode Island out around Nantucket and up to Maine. We could not have been any happier with her sailing characteristics and comfort of ride. She heaves too like a dream with double reefed main and a backed staysail. Without towing that inflatable dinghy behind her we were really suprised how well she pointed into the wind and how fast she actually sails for 30 foot boat with 25 foot waterline length and nearly 13,000 lb. displacement. When all three sails are up in 15 knots of breeze, lock the wheel, take a shower, make a sandwich and come back to the helm, she is sailing straight as an arrow (Of course having someone stand watch). Though sails have been upgraded, the original dimensions have not been altered so as to not interfere with the designed balance of the rig. We purchased this boat with intent of long distance cruising in mind. Now that she is finally rigged and ready to go (two kids later) we need a bigger Baba.
